This story line did not pull me in as most of the Lorimer books do. I find reading about human trafficking difficult and depressing, and this was no exception. Lorimer has brought the major part of the trafficking case in Aberdeen to a close, but finds that there are more traffickers in Glasgow, probably headed by the same man that eluded them in Aberdeen. At the same time there is dead woman, Dorothy Guilford, found in her kitchen with a knife in her heart. Her hands are clutched around it. Dr. Rosie Fergusson suspects it might be a suicide, however, she is haunted by an earlier like case in which she botched her call, and it is making her doubt herself, while standing her ground.
On the other hand the CIO, DI Alan McCauley believes it is a slam dunk on the husband. He has previous, and reasons for wanting his very difficult, hypochondriac wife dead. Their business and the house were her inheritance. Plus there is a million pound insurance policy on her. She had been a manipulative sister to Shirley, who is now a very unhappy woman. Shirley is the mother of Max Warnock, and was disinherited by her family as they were extremely religious when she became pregnant. Then further investigation finds links to the trafficking case, the trucks being used for trafficking that Peter Guilford is involved in. The business is Guilford Vehicle Hire, and would be perfect for transporting the Middle Eastern women brought to Scotland to do nails during the days and working the pop-up brothels at night. One woman has escaped and they are looking for her along with the police, who have her uncle in custody.
There is an undercover cop, Molly Newton, working in one of the nail salons, who recognizes her and arranges to meet only to find herself abducted by Max Warnock, the man leading the organization. He was in the army with another Michael Raynor, a prison guard who attacks Peter Guilford, who has been arrested for his wife's murder. The two are cleaning up the loose ends and killing more people. Max had been in a brothel when it burned in Slovakia, and was badly disfigured. He had a friendship with Dorothy Guilford writing to her during his army assignment and recovery from the fire. He encourages her mental issues telling her how to properly kill herself, which backs up Rosie's theory. He is now out for revenge wanting to kill Juliana Ferenc, the daughter of the prostitute who in fear held him back from escaping the fire. He is also ready to kill any women, enraged at their getting in his way.
Molly and Juliana escape and Max is captured. Rosie has her baby a boy she and Solly name Benjamin. It will remain to be seen what happens with her job after maternity leave, as the locum Dr. Jacqui White has her sights on making her temporary placement, permanent. She is also sleeping with DI McCauley, who won't have the satisfaction of the case going his way, but is still the boss. Maggie, Lorimer's wife has been writing a children's book entitled "Gibby, the Ghost of Glen Darnel" which has been picked up by a publisher and she is headed for a book tour. DC Kirsty Wilson who passes her DS interview, decides that she will give it up to accompany James Spence to a new adventure employed by the Federal Reserve Bank in Chicago.
